I ordered this phone for my parents because the numbers looked big. When I got the phone in the mail I was surprised because the picture does this phone no justice. The numbers are in fact big and the screen whenever a call comes in is easy to read. My father no longer has to get off the couch anymore to read the caller id. It's real good for screening calls because now its easier to ignore 1-800 numbers because we can see the caller id from feet away. I must admit though just last week the Astrix button fell off, granted we don't use that button I still wish that the phone was not 6 months old because I would have returned it. Other then that I still love this phone. The sound and the ringing is loud..did I mention it vibrates?

I pruchased this phone in January, 1008. It is now March, 2008 and the phone is unusable. First, I really liked the large numbers and the lighted antenna and numbers. Then, the numbers only lighted up partially and the dialing seemed slow. When I used the speakerphone it worked for about half a minute and then the volume went so low I couldn't hear it (no, I don't have hearing problems). The speakerphone function was spotty at best. The battery life seemed very short, even if we had not talked on it much and when I put it in the base to charge it wouldn't make contact without a lot of repositioning. Last night I was talking on the just-charged phone and it began to beep and there was so much static I had to switch to a different phone. When I pressed the button to hang it up, it wouldn't hang up. It remained on with the loud static and I had to finally unplug both the telephone line and the electrical feed. Even after that the thing kept beeping and making noise. It's trash!

My mom, who has macular degeneration and cannot see well, had a hard time seeing the numbers and display. The blue backlight makes it difficult to see. I had to return the phones.

I bought this phone for my mother because she was having trouble seeing the caller id and pressing a couple buttons when dialing on regular phones. This one is just what the doctor ordered. The buttons are large and the caller id display is readable to her now. Very good reception and clarity. I would defineately recommend this phone to anyone. I'm thinking I may get one for myself now!
